For years, one of the quieter but most essential parts of Thinger.io has been the layer that handles every HTTP and WebSocket connection across the platform. It is the code that powers communications between devices, APIs and users, and the same code that runs inside the ThinRemote agent to enable secure remote access to Linux devices.
👉🏻 That piece now has a name of its own, and it is publicly available: thinger-http
It is a modern C++20 library built on Boost.Asio, with coroutine support, HTTP server and client, WebSockets, Server-Sent Events, and TLS/SSL. This is not an experiment or a side project: it is part of the core we run in production every day across different Thinger.io products.

We’re proud to share that Thinger.io IoT Platform has been chosen as one of only 10 organizations selected from more than 350 applicants to join the Giga Accelerator Programme, the UNICEF + International Telecommunication Union, initiative working to connect every school —and every child— to the Internet. 🚀
As part of the programme, we’ll contribute two open-source developments designed to strengthen scalable and affordable connectivity in low-resource environments:
• Thinger.io client for Zephyr RTOS – enabling secure, low-power, native connectivity on Zephyr-based devices.
• Chipstark integration within our LoRaWAN Network Server plugins – improving monitoring, configuration and interoperability for LoRaWAN deployments supporting schools and communities.
It’s an honour to be part of a global effort helping bridge the digital divide and bring reliable connectivity to the children who need it most.

Over-the-air (OTA) updates are essential for any IoT deployment — but unstable networks can turn them into a challenge.
With the new Thinger.io VS Code Remote OTA 1.1.5, you now have precise control over every step of the process, even in poor connectivity environments.
🔧What’s new:
• thinger-io.otaTimeout — set your own timeout per device or network.
• thinger-io.otaBlockSize — adjust the data block size for slow or unreliable connections.
💡 The result: safer, more reliable firmware updates — perfectly adapted to real-world IoT conditions. Ideal for industrial, rural, or large-scale deployments.
